- What is Essent Group's cash, cash equivalent, restricted cash, and restricted cash equivalent, period increase (decrease), including exchange rate effect and discontinued operation?
- Essent Group (ESNT) reported cash, cash equivalent, restricted cash, and restricted cash equivalent, period increase (decrease), including exchange rate effect and discontinued operation of $5.21M in Q1 2026.
- How has Essent Group's cash, cash equivalent, restricted cash, and restricted cash equivalent, period increase (decrease), including exchange rate effect and discontinued operation changed year-over-year?
- Essent Group's cash, cash equivalent, restricted cash, and restricted cash equivalent, period increase (decrease), including exchange rate effect and discontinued operation decreased by 93.2% year-over-year, from $76.59M to $5.21M.
- What does cash, cash equivalent, restricted cash, and restricted cash equivalent, period increase (decrease), including exchange rate effect and discontinued operation mean?
- Measures the net change in the company's total cash, cash equivalents, and restricted cash balances over a specific period. It provides a high-level view of the company's overall liquidity position and cash generation efficiency.
